
调试技巧
文章平均质量分 66
AMOROUS
这个作者很懒,什么都没留下…
展开
-
CrashFinder,找到崩溃代码行 .
1、CrashFinder需要PDB才可以工作; 2、对于Release版本程序,需要设置产生program database 和generate debuginfo,才可以使用crash finder找到崩溃代码行,Debug版本是默认产生的; 3、Generate Debug Info的程序会比Don't Generate Debug Info的大20%左右,如下转载 2012-05-15 23:25:21 · 910 阅读 · 0 评论 -
如何诊断Windows CE的应用程序崩溃 .
singlerace大侠大作~ 无论你是一个单纯的电脑用户还是一名高级软件工程师,都一定对程序崩溃不陌生。做为一名Windows CE应用程序开发者,你也一定遇到过下图这种场景: 这个对话框告诉你,有一个叫installer.exe的程序在地址00019320处崩溃了。如果这个程序归你负责,那么你的问题就来了:怎么找出这个BUG?这篇文章我想谈谈我在这方面的一些经验。 Wind转载 2012-05-15 23:27:10 · 708 阅读 · 0 评论 -
如何定位WinCE产生Data Abort错误的位置
在调试WinCE程序的时候,有时候会碰到Data Abort的异常,系统会在调试控制台输出如下类似信息: Exception 'Data Abort' (4): Thread-Id=03d3000e(pth=83a9e024), Proc-Id=00400002(pprc=81d48308) 'NK.EXE', VM-active=00fa000a(pprc=83a20ecc) 'explore转载 2012-05-15 22:52:41 · 718 阅读 · 0 评论